Types of Compost Materials Used in Veggie Gardens
When it comes to creating rich soil for your veggie garden, compost is an essential ingredient. But what exactly goes into making this nutrient-dense material? The types of materials used to make compost can vary widely, but the key is to use a mix of “green” and “brown” materials.
Green materials are high in nitrogen and include food scraps like vegetable peels, fruit rinds, and eggshells. These scraps should be added in moderation, as excessive amounts can lead to anaerobic conditions that produce odors. Grass clippings and manure from herbivores also fit into this category. Leafy green materials like spinach and kale leaves are perfect for adding a burst of nutrients.
Brown materials, on the other hand, are high in carbon and include dry leaves, shredded newspaper, and cardboard. These add bulk to your compost pile and help balance out the nitrogen-rich green materials. Manure from carnivores or omnivores should be avoided, as it can introduce pathogens into your garden. By combining these different types of materials in the right proportions, you’ll create a nutrient-rich compost that will take your veggie garden to the next level.

Mixing and Layering Compost Materials
When it comes to creating a balanced compost pile, mixing and layering different materials is crucial. This process involves alternating between green (nitrogen-rich) and brown (carbon-rich) materials to create an optimal environment for decomposition.
Green materials, such as food scraps, grass clippings, and manure, are high in nitrogen and can be added in layers of 2-3 inches. These materials break down quickly but can also attract pests if not balanced with carbon-rich materials. Examples of brown materials include dried leaves, shredded newspaper, and cardboard, which provide carbon and slow down the decomposition process.
To create a well-balanced compost pile, start by adding a 4-6 inch layer of brown materials at the bottom. Next, add a 2-3 inch layer of green materials, followed by another 4-6 inch layer of brown materials. Continue alternating between these layers until your pile reaches 3-4 feet tall.
Remember to maintain a ratio of 2/3 carbon-rich materials to 1/3 nitrogen-rich materials for optimal decomposition. This will ensure that your compost is rich in nutrients and ready to use in your veggie garden within a few weeks.
Maintaining and Turning the Compost Pile
Maintaining and turning the compost pile regularly is crucial to ensure efficient decomposition and optimal nutrient retention. By doing so, you’ll be able to speed up the process, prevent unpleasant odors, and create a rich, fertile soil amendment for your veggie garden.
To maintain your compost pile, it’s essential to add materials in layers, starting with carbon-rich “brown” materials like dried leaves or shredded newspaper, followed by nitrogen-rich “green” materials such as kitchen scraps or grass clippings. This ratio of 2/3 brown materials to 1/3 green materials will help maintain a healthy balance.
Turn the compost pile every 7-10 days to aerate it and speed up decomposition. Use a pitchfork or shovel to gently turn the pile, working from the bottom up to prevent compacting the materials. This process also helps to prevent anaerobic conditions that can lead to unpleasant odors.
Remember, regular turning will help you achieve your desired outcome: a nutrient-rich compost perfect for fertilizing your veggie garden.

Managing Odors and Pest Issues
Managing odors and pest issues is one of the most common challenges veggie gardeners face when using compost. Unpleasant smells can be a nuisance, not to mention a potential health hazard. To minimize odors, make sure to maintain adequate carbon-to-nitrogen ratios in your compost pile. A mix of 2/3 “brown” materials (dried leaves, straw) and 1/3 “green” materials (food scraps, grass clippings) will help speed up decomposition and reduce odor-causing bacteria.
Pests like rodents, flies, and ants can also be a problem when using compost. To deter them, use physical barriers or mesh screens to cover your pile. You can also add certain plants like basil or mint, which repel pests naturally. It’s essential to balance moisture levels too – excess water attracts pests and creates anaerobic conditions that foster odors.
Regular turning of the compost pile will help maintain oxygen flow and reduce pest habitats. Finally, consider using a covered bin with good airflow to minimize odor and pest issues altogether. By implementing these practical solutions, you’ll be able to enjoy the many benefits of composting without the hassle of managing odors and pests.

Using Compost as a Mulch or Fertilizer
Using compost as a mulch is an excellent way to retain moisture in your veggie garden. To do this, simply spread a 2-3 inch layer of finished compost over the soil around your plants. This will help to regulate soil temperature, suppress weeds, and reduce soil erosion. Compost also acts as a natural barrier against pests and diseases, creating an environment that’s less conducive to their growth.
When using compost as a fertilizer, mix it into the top 6-8 inches of soil before planting or top-dress existing plants with a thin layer (about 1/4 inch). This will provide essential nutrients and improve soil structure. Compost is rich in nitrogen, phosphorus, and potassium, making it an ideal alternative to synthetic fertilizers.
As you add compost to your veggie garden, consider the type of compost you’re using. If it’s high in carbon (brown materials like leaves or straw), mix it with a nitrogen-rich compost (green materials like food scraps) for optimal results. Regularly replenishing your soil with compost will also help maintain its fertility and overall health.

How often should I turn my compost pile to maintain its health?
It’s essential to turn your compost pile regularly, ideally every 7-10 days, to ensure proper aeration and decomposition. This helps prevent the buildup of anaerobic conditions that can lead to unpleasant odors and pests. Turning also ensures that all materials are evenly mixed, which promotes efficient nutrient release.
What happens if I add too much “green” materials to my compost pile?
If you add too many green materials like food scraps or grass clippings, your compost pile may become too wet and anaerobic. This can lead to unpleasant odors and pest issues. To balance this out, ensure a mix of 2/3 “brown” materials (dried leaves, straw) and 1/3 “green” materials.
